Drug addiction is considered a brain disease because it involves changes in brain structure and function over time. It alters the way the brain perceives pleasure, making it difficult for individuals to resist cravings and to make healthy choices. Drug addiction is a complex condition characterized by uncontrollable cravings and use of drugs, despite the harmful consequences. It affects millions of people worldwide, leading to physical and psychological harm, including an increased risk for various diseases and mental health disorders.
